1024的十進位制是多少二進位制,1024用二進位制如何表示

2022-11-03 15:37:21 字數 3626 閱讀 2820

1樓:惜說娛樂

1024十進位制轉換成二進位制是10000000000。十進位制整數轉換為二進位制整數採用"除2取餘,逆序排列"法。

具體做法是:用2去除十進位制整數,可以得到乙個商和餘數;再用2去除商,又會得到乙個商和餘數,如此進行,直到商為零時為止,然後把先得到的餘數作為二進位制數的低位有效位,後得到的餘數作為二進位制數的高位有效位,依次排列起來。

擴充套件資料

十進位制基於位進製和十進位兩條原則,即所有的數字都用10個基本的符號表示,滿十進一,同時同乙個符號在不同位置上所表示的數值不同,符號的位置非常重要。基本符號是0到9十個數字。

要表示這十個數的10倍,就將這些數字左移一位,用0補上空位,即10,20,30,...,90;要表示這十個數的10倍,就繼續左移數字的位置,即100,200,300,...。

要表示乙個數的1/10,就右移這個數的位置,需要時就0補上空位:1/10位0.1,1/100為0.01,1/1000為0.001。

2樓:匿名使用者

1024就是2的10次方,二進位制當然就是100 0000 0000

3樓:匿名使用者

(1024)10=(10000000000)2

1024用二進位制如何表示

4樓:夕際

1024(十進位制) = 10000000000(二進位制),轉換的方法如下:

1、首先,在windows10系統的電腦上開啟計算器的應用。

2、然後,在開啟的計算器中依次點選左上方的三橫圖示——程式設計師。

3、接著,在程式設計師的介面點選十進位制的英文dec,再在數字面板中輸入數字:1024。

4、之後,在上面的顯示面板中就可以看到十進位制1024的二進位制數字。

5樓:山高看月小心遠無成敗

1024(十進位制) = 10000000000(二進位制)

二進位制是計算技術中廣泛採用的一種數制。二進位制資料是用0和1兩個數碼來表示的數。它的基數為2,進製規則是「逢二進一」,借位規則是「借一當二」,由18世紀德國數理哲學大師萊布尼茲發現。

當前的計算機系統使用的基本上是二進位制系統,資料在計算機中主要是以補碼的形式儲存的。計算機中的二進位制則是乙個非常微小的開關,用「開」來表示1,「關」來表示0。

20世紀被稱作第三次科技革命的重要標誌之一的計算機的發明與應用,因為數字計算機只能識別和處理由『0』.『1』符號串組成的**。其運算模式正是二進位制。

19世紀愛爾蘭邏輯學家喬治布林對邏輯命題的思考過程轉化為對符號"0''.''1''的某種代數演算,二進位制是逢2進製的進製。0、1是基本算符。

因為它只使用0、1兩個數字符號,非常簡單方便,易於用電子方式實現。

6樓:我tm不管

10000000000

7樓:秋天來了仔陳

10000000000

用c語言編了個演算法可以轉換

1024。1000。1101。1010。哪個不是二進位制

8樓:仁宣明德大天尊

我們可以這樣思考,生活中常用的數制是十進位制,十進位制的基數是從0~9,也就是所,我們常用的所有數都是由0~9之間的陣列合成的,因此,對於二進位制而言,它的基數應該是0~1,也就是說煤製油0和1.

問題中的1024是2^10.這個數在進行二進位制和十進位制轉換時能用到,還有在磁碟儲存容量換算也是用這個數:1pb=1024tb,1tb=1024gb,1gb=1024mb,1mb=1024kb,1kb=1024b。

其餘幾個數均是二進位制,二進位制1000轉為十進位制為8,二進位制1101轉為十進位制為13,二進位制1010轉為十進位制為10.

當然這幾個數也可以當做八進位制或十進位制或十六進製制數處理。

9樓:

厲害了我的哥,這題都要問

10樓:匿名使用者

二進位制只有1和0,這題都不會,我看你是不及格了

為何因為計算機是二進位制,在計算容量的時候1kb等於1024位元組,為何不用十進位制等於1000位元組,二 50

11樓:做而論道

為何因為計算機是二進位制,

--由硬體決定,它的這個特點。

1kb等於1024位元組,為何不用十進位制等於1000位元組,用1024不是多出了24位元組?

--用二進位制來看,1kb 是乙個整數單位。

--就像常用的單位:1噸、1公里...

--用十進位制來看,1024,就不是乙個整數單位。

--多了 24。

--那就別用十進位制**計算機了。

12樓:隨你

如果能做到10進製,那這計算機功能強大不止會1提公升多少。重要的是,不是要不要而是行不行。二進位制的原因是。

利用電流的高或者低表達訊號。高和低兩種狀態,有和無,所以是二進位制。十進位制說明要保證十種狀態,你說,這怎麼完成?

1024也是有原因的。1024是2的10次方。1024對於人家二進位制還能整算呢。

1000反而不行。

我說這麼多廢話,就是為了被採納的。

十進位制與二進位制是怎麼轉換的?

13樓:江海明珠

樓上的是網上找的,而且比較原始,我推薦的演算法:

十進位制->二進位制

熟記常用的2的n次方,主要是n<10的,依次是:1024.512.

256.128.64.

32.16.8.

4.2.1(分別是2的10次方到0次方)

然後十進位制的數減去小於自己的最大的上述數字,用餘下的值再以上法重複,直到為0.如果減了某個數就在次數下標記1,沒減標記0,最後連起來即可

例如1521:分別減去1024.256.128.64.32.16.1,可得10111110001.

熟練後可以輕鬆看出是哪些數相加,就更快了。(1024+256+128+64+32+16+1)

二進位制->十進位制

比較方便了,數出1分別在第幾位上(從右向左),第一位是2的0次方,第二位是2的1次方....10位就是2的9次方..以此類推,然後相加即可

例如 10111110001,就是1024+256+128+64+32+16+1,可得1521.

另外,關於小數的演算法:

十進位制->二進位制:

這個比較麻煩,推薦方法使用乘法:

小數部分乘2,如果該次結果大於1,則將1去除,併計1,如果小於1,則計0.然後從上依次計數

如果遇到無限二次小數,一般會取有效位

例如0.67

0.67*2=1.34 -1

0.34*2=0.68 -0

0.68*2=1.36 -1

0.36*2=0.72 -0

0.72*2=1.44 -1

0.44*2=0.88 -0

0.88*2=1.76 -1..

..所以取0.1010101

注意,由於該數特殊,上下對應的,我需要特別提醒下,是從上往下計數的。

至於小數的二進位制->十進位制

比較簡單了:分別是計做2的負幾次方。注意,小數部分是沒有0次方的,小數後第一位就是-1次方...

如0.1011,就是2的-1,2的-3,2的-4就是0.5+0.125+0.0625=0.68625。

十進位制轉二進位制原理,十進位制轉二進位制的這方法的數學原理是什麼啊?求大神詳解!

用2輾轉相除至結果為1 將餘數和最後的1從下向上倒序寫 就是結果 例如302 302 2 151 餘0 151 2 75 餘1 75 2 37 餘1 37 2 18 餘1 18 2 9 餘0 9 2 4 餘1 4 2 2 餘0 2 2 1 餘0 故二進位制為100101110 二進位制轉十進位制 從...

二進位制小數怎麼轉換為十進位制,二進位制數如何轉換成十進位制數?

和整數一樣,從小數點後第一位開始算,第一位是1 2,第二位是1 4,然後是1 8,然後是1 16,以此類推,比如 二進位制1.011 1 0 1 2 1 1 4 1 1 8 1 0.25 0.125 十進位制1.375 用權啊 比如10.101的二進位制.對應十進位制為 1 2 1 0 2 0 1 ...

十進位制轉化二進位制會有精度損失嗎,十進位制轉二進位制為什麼有時會存在誤差

因為在十進位制小數中除了特定的一些數值之外,絕大多數都無法用二進位制小數精確表達,所以很多情況下,十進位制小數轉換成二進位制小數是會有精度損失的。十進位制轉二進位制為什麼有時會存在誤差 只有小數10轉2時存在誤差,不是所有的十進位制小數能完全轉換成二進位制小數的,如 0.3d 約為 0.010011...